The Game

South Dakota will take on the North Dakota Fighting Hawks on Thursday at 4 p.m. at First Bank and Trust Soccer Complex in Vermillion. It will be the Coyotes’ third consecutive home match to begin Summit League play.

The Series

South Dakota leads the all-time series 16-14-5 including a 10-4-2 mark in Vermillion. The Coyotes have won five of the last seven matchups, but North Dakota earned a 1-0 win in Grand Forks a year ago.

The Coyotes

South Dakota (5-3-3, 1-1-0 Summit) had a three-match win streak snapped Sunday in a 1-0 loss to South Dakota State. It marked just the third time USD had been held without a goal this season. Goalkeeper Caroline Lewis was under fire throughout most of the match and faced 20 shots, but she and the Coyotes’ back line yielded just the one goal. USD has permitted just three goals in their last four matches.

Senior Ashby Johnston, who had two goals in a 3-1 win against St. Thomas to begin Summit play, is second in the Summit with seven goals this season. Shaylee Gailus and Brooke Conway stand with four goals apiece and Conway has assisted on four scores.

The Fighting Hawks

North Dakota (4-5-3, 0-1-1 Summit) dropped a 2-0 decision to Omaha Thursday and worked a scoreless draw with Kansas City Sunday. Both those matches were held in Grand Forks. The Fighting Hawks, behind goalkeeper Madi Livingston, have posted six shutouts in 12 matches. Livingston leads the Summit with 54 saves.

Allison Rapaduski (four goals), Amelia Loeffler (three) and Evelyn Pazienza (three) have combined to score all but four of North Dakota’s goals this season. It was Loeffler who netted the gamewinner in the 61st minute of last year’s contest with South Dakota.

Up Next

The Coyotes will compete in their first Summit League match on the road against Omaha next Thursday at 7 p.m.
